Key Responsibilities :Relevant Experience - 1-4 yearsPerform customer due diligence and enhanced due diligence checks for new and existing customers.

Review and assess customer onboarding documentation to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ements. Ensure that KYC/KYB records are accurate, up-to-date, and in line with company policies and local regulations. Assist in identifying high-risk customers and escalate cases as necessary.

Investigate alerts triggered by the AML monitoring systems and escalate to the senior compliance team if necessary. Assist in the preparation and filing of Suspicious Activity Reports (SARs) as required by regulators. Maintain detailed and accurate records of KYC documentation, AML reviews, and transaction monitoring investigations.

Collaborate with internal stakeholders to ensure compliance with all relevant financial crime regulations. Work closely with the broader compliance and risk teams to ensure a unified approach to compliance. Ensure compliance with all regulations & and industry standards on payments and transactions.
